Milwaukee County Historical Poverty Level Data

 

ACS 2010-2014 data

 Milwaukee County%WisconsinU.S.
Population in Poverty203,92621.89%, see rank13.26%15.59%
Family in Poverty38,30917.57%, see rank8.95%11.47%

ACS 2008-2012 data

 Milwaukee County%WisconsinU.S.
Population in Poverty193,07020.86%, see rank12.48%14.88%
Family in Poverty35,96216.48%, see rank8.36%10.92%

ACS 2006-2010 data

 Milwaukee County%WisconsinU.S.
Population in Poverty176,19619.25%, see rank11.62%13.82%
Family in Poverty32,58514.87%, see rank7.73%10.08%

ACS 2005-2009 data

 Milwaukee County%WisconsinU.S.
Population in Poverty167,16617.98%, see rank11.13%13.47%
Family in Poverty29,83413.75%, see rank7.23%9.86%

US Census 2000 data

 Milwaukee County%WisconsinU.S.
Population in Poverty139,74715.26%, see rank8.66%12.38%
Family in Poverty26,45411.67%, see rank5.60%9.16%

* ACS stands for U.S. Census American Community Survey. According to the U.S. Census, if the date is a range, you can interpret the data as an average of the period of time.
